Educational and Training Adjustments in Selected Apprenticeable Trades. Final Report, Volume 1.
Drew, Alfred S.
This study was undertaken to provide suggestions for developing an optimum system of training in the apprenticeable trades. Data were obtained from personal interviews and from roughly 9,000 questionnaires which were returned by apprentices, journeymen, instructors, employers, union officials, teacher educators, counselors, training coordinators, and high school students. Recommendations were made with regard to philosophy, recruiting, training, administration, training environment, period of indenture, and adjustment to technological change. (BH)
